1959 Fiat 2100 vs. 1981 Toyota Cressida

To start off, 1981 Toyota Cressida is newer by 22 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1959 Fiat 2100.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1959 Fiat 2100 would be higher. At 2,052 cc (6 cylinders), 1959 Fiat 2100 is equipped with a bigger engine.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1981 Toyota Cressida weights approximately 226 kg more than 1959 Fiat 2100.

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control.

Compare all specifications:

1959 Fiat 2100 1981 Toyota Cressida
Make Fiat Toyota
Model 2100 Cressida
Year Released 1959 1981
Body Type Coupe Station Wagon
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 2052 cc 1970 cc
Engine Cylinders 6 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Horse Power 80 HP 0 HP
Engine Bore Size 77 mm 84 mm
Engine Stroke Size 73.5 mm 89 mm
Engine Compression Ratio 8.8:1 9.0:1
Drive Type Rear Rear
Number of Seats 4 seats 5 seats
Number of Doors 2 doors 5 doors
Vehicle Weight 934 kg 1160 kg
Vehicle Length 4790 mm 4690 mm
Vehicle Width 1730 mm 1700 mm
Vehicle Height 1420 mm 1480 mm
Wheelbase Size 2670 mm 2650 mm
Fuel Tank Capacity 60 L 70 L
